DSCI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

52 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Derma Sciences, Inc. Common Stock (DE) (DSCI)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$87.2M — up 12% from $78M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 11 funds closed out of DSCI and 3 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 18 trimmed existing stakes and 15 added.

The largest buyer was Royce & Associates, adding an estimated $1.02M. The largest seller was Stonepine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$458K sold.
